It seems to me that it is only a matter of time before someone decides that a true Kit Car should be made to resemble the 914, the big questions are:
Will people buy the kits? Will the Kits and components be true to the original design? (Mid-engine, ind. suspension, 4 whl disc brakes, etc, etc) What kind of chassis will the Kit be built on? 1) A used or damaged 914 chassis? 2) VW Bug chassis 3) Tube frame (like a Cobra or Lotus 7 kit) 4) Glued up chassis using honeycomb composites? Would you buy one??? Everyone drools over the cobras, the 550 spyders, heck in Europe there is even a Kit Car based on the 911 which uses multiple different watercooled powerplants if one wants to go that route. |
